I've spent close to 10 minutes trying to delete all alleged macros from an XLS
I imported, without luck. Deleting macros should be far easier.
I'm not the only one with this problem - see
https://ask.libreoffice.org/en/question/13722/removing-macros/
The "macro" turned out to be only one line, something like "Option VBAScript =
1". No actual macro code.
